xen/pvcalls: use alloc/free_pages_exact()
authorJuergen Gross <jgross@suse.com>
Mon, 7 Mar 2022 08:48:55 +0000 (09:48 +0100)
committerJuergen Gross <jgross@suse.com>
Mon, 7 Mar 2022 08:48:55 +0000 (09:48 +0100)
Instead of __get_free_pages() and free_pages() use alloc_pages_exact()
and free_pages_exact(). This is in preparation of a change of
gnttab_end_foreign_access() which will prohibit use of high-order
pages.

This is part of CVE-2022-23041 / XSA-396.
